The Value of Bedside Nursing: Compassionate Care at Your Doorstep

In today’s fast-paced world, healthcare needs are evolving, and so are the ways we deliver care. Bedside nursing has emerged as a vital solution, providing personalized and compassionate support directly in the comfort of patients’ homes. Here are some key benefits of bedside nursing that highlight its immense value:

1. Personalized Care

Bedside nurses offer tailored care plans that address individual patient needs. This one-on-one attention ensures that patients receive the specific support they require, whether it’s assistance with daily activities, medication management, or post-operative care.

2. Comfort and Familiarity

Receiving care at home allows patients to be in a familiar environment, surrounded by loved ones. This comfort can significantly enhance recovery, reduce anxiety, and promote a sense of well-being.

Bedside nursing provides round-the-clock support, ensuring that patients have access to care whenever they need it. Whether it’s a medical emergency or a late-night concern, having a dedicated nurse on call brings peace of mind to both patients and their families.

4. Support for Caregivers

Family caregivers often face immense pressure and stress. Bedside nurses can alleviate some of this burden by taking on specific responsibilities, allowing family members to focus on providing emotional support rather than handling all the medical tasks.

5. Improved Health Outcomes

Research shows that patients receiving bedside nursing care often experience better health outcomes. With regular monitoring and immediate response to health changes, nurses can intervene early, preventing complications and ensuring timely treatment.

6. Education and Resources

Bedside nurses not only provide care but also educate patients and their families about health conditions, medication management, and healthy living. This empowerment leads to more informed decision-making and better adherence to treatment plans.

7. Cost-Effective Care

In many cases, bedside nursing can be a more cost-effective solution than extended hospital stays. Patients can receive high-quality care without the added expenses of hospitalization, making healthcare more accessible.

Conclusion

The value of bedside nursing extends far beyond traditional medical care. It embodies compassion, convenience, and a commitment to enhancing the quality of life for patients. As we continue to embrace this model of care, we pave the way for a healthier future where everyone has access to the support they need, right at their doorstep.
